Output 59918738657e87f93bb58bc3c97cac8537187485b4a922d6a6d7762db0fe9e57:0

value
527482
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bd97097d27ffdb8207c38efbfd324a32d5b410f OP_EQUALVERIFY OP_CHECKSIG
address
13YFjASTk1EWw9BQQUcZdoFbjcjWRo7TLg
transaction
59918738657e87f93bb58bc3c97cac8537187485b4a922d6a6d7762db0fe9e57
spent
true